Transaction 88f0066c5084b03fe7613d8fb3394845944c0adbc7039739d2ed10805ba3d2cd
1 Input
1 Output
-
88f0066c5084b03fe7613d8fb3394845944c0adbc7039739d2ed10805ba3d2cd:0
- value
- 38682427
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 67c855c942fe49c211f9864d99790d2a63dd556b OP_EQUAL
- address
- MHMupiThwQTFe5BqZa2HAhc1E8oJtS6i2F